The N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4070 SUPER is an upcoming enthusiast-class graphics card, anticipated to bring significant enhancements over its predecessors. Here are the key features and specifications based on the available information:

  1. Launch Date and Build Process:
  • The RTX 4070 SUPER is expected to launch on January 8th, 2024.
  • It is built on the 5 nm process and based on the AD104 graphics processor, in its AD104-350-A1 variant. This advanced manufacturing process suggests improved efficiency and performance capabilities.
  1. Graphics Processor and Memory:
  • There are reports that the RTX 4070 SUPER might be equipped with the AD103 graphics processor.
  • It is expected to come with 16GB of memory on a 256-bit bus. The use of a wider memory bus typically allows for faster data transfer and improved overall performance.
  1. CUDA Cores:
  • The RTX 4070 SUPER is rumored to have 7168 CUDA cores, a significant increase from the 5888 cores in the RTX 4070.
  • This increase of approximately 21.7% in CUDA core count is expected to translate into better performance, especially in gaming and other graphics-intensive tasks.
  1. Thermal Design Power (TDP):
  • The RTX 4070 SUPER is rumored to have a TDP of 285 W, compared to the 200 W TDP of the non-Super variant. A higher TDP typically indicates more power consumption but also suggests higher performance capabilities, particularly under load.
  1. DirectX Support:
  • The card supports DirectX 12 Ultimate, ensuring compatibility with the latest gaming titles and graphic applications.
